Mobile Application Development Lead required by an ambitious and forward-thinking organisation to join a growing and innovative technology team. This position offers the opportunity to shape and deliver a modern mobile application platform, integrating seamlessly with core systems and third-party services to enhance overall user experience.

The successful candidate will play a key role in driving technical direction, leading critical initiatives, and fostering a culture of continuous improvement and learning within the team. Collaboration, adaptability, and a strong focus on delivering high-quality solutions are essential in this fast-paced, customer-centric environment.

Key Responsibilities

* Lead and develop a team of mobile engineers, ensuring delivery of high-quality, scalable solutions aligned to business objectives.

* Provide technical leadership across design and implementation, maintaining strong coding and architectural standards.

* Work closely with product, design, and business stakeholders to translate requirements into effective technical solutions.

* Define and shape the direction of mobile development across iOS and Android platforms; experience with cross-platform frameworks such as Flutter is advantageous.

* Design and maintain solution architectures that align with broader organisational goals and technical strategy.

* Identify and adopt emerging technologies and best practices to enhance performance and user experience.

* Ensure adherence to development standards, security policies, and integration frameworks.

* Oversee system integration and delivery processes, leveraging automation and continuous integration approaches.

* Promote best-in-class development tools, methodologies, and delivery practices.

* Monitor team performance and software quality, driving continuous improvement.

* Communicate progress, risks, and technical insights clearly to stakeholders.

About You

* Proven experience developing mobile applications across iOS and Android, with prior leadership or team management responsibility.

* Strong technical expertise in native or cross-platform mobile development (e.g. React Native or Flutter).

* In-depth understanding of mobile development tools, frameworks, and platform considerations.

* Solid knowledge of software architecture, APIs (REST/GraphQL), and modern data technologies (SQL/NoSQL).

* Experience with version control, CI/CD pipelines, automated testing, and code quality practices.

* Demonstrated ability to mentor and develop engineers, building high-performing teams.

* Confident influencing technical decisions and promoting scalable, maintainable solutions.

* Comfortable working in an agile, evolving environment with changing priorities.

* Strong analytical thinking, problem-solving, and decision-making skills.

* Awareness of emerging technologies and the ability to apply them effectively.

Salary & Benefits

* Competitive salary in the region of £75,000 – £85,000, plus a 10% discretionary bonus

* Contributory pension scheme

* Private healthcare provision

* 27 days annual leave

* Flexible hybrid working model, with three days per week onsite in Bristol
